Systematic Review of the Exposure Assessment and Epidemiology of High-Frequency Voltage Transients.

Abstract

Conclusions of epidemiological studies describing adverse health effects as a result of exposure to electromagnetic fields are not unanimous and often contradictory. It has been proposed that an explanation could be that high-frequency voltage transients [dirty electricity (DE)] which are superimposed on 50/60-Hz fields, but are generally not measured, are the real causal agent. DE has been linked to many different health and wellbeing effects, and on the basis of this, an industry selling measurement and filtering equipment is growing. We reviewed the available peer-reviewed evidence for DE as a causal agent for adverse human health effects. A literature search was performed in the Cochrane Library, PubMed, Web of Science, Google Scholar, and additional publications were obtained from reference lists and from the gray literature. This search resulted in 25 publications; 16 included primary epidemiological and/or exposure data. All studies were reviewed by both authors independently, and including a re-review of studies included in a review of data available up to July 31, 2009 by one of the authors. DE has been measured differently in different studies and comparison data are not available. There is no evidence for 50 Graham/Stetzer (GS) units as a safety threshold being anything more than arbitrary. The epidemiological evidence on human health effects of DE is primarily based on, often re-used, case descriptions. Quantitative evidence relies on self-reporting in non-blinded interventions, ecological associations, and one cross-sectional cohort study of cancer risk, which does not point to DE as the causal agent. The available evidence for DE as an exposure affecting human health at present does not stand up to scientific scrutiny.

摘要

结论 描述因接触电磁场而产生不良健康影响的流行病学研究结果并不一致,且往往相互矛盾。有人提出,高频电压瞬变(“脏电”)可能是真正的原因,这些瞬变叠加在 50/60Hz 场之上,但通常无法测量。脏电与许多不同的健康和幸福感影响有关,基于此,一个销售测量和过滤设备的行业正在发展壮大。我们回顾了关于脏电作为人类健康不良影响的因果因素的现有同行评议证据。在 Cochrane 图书馆、PubMed、Web of Science、Google Scholar 中进行了文献检索,并从参考文献和灰色文献中获得了其他出版物。这一搜索共产生了 25 篇出版物;其中 16 篇包含主要的流行病学和/或暴露数据。所有研究均由两位作者独立进行审查,其中一位作者还对截至 2009 年 7 月 31 日的现有数据综述中包含的研究进行了重新审查。不同的研究中对脏电的测量方式不同,且没有可供比较的数据。50 格雷厄姆/斯泰策(GS)单位作为安全阈值的说法,除了任意性之外,没有任何证据支持。关于脏电对人类健康影响的流行病学证据主要基于,通常是重复使用的病例描述。定量证据依赖于非盲干预措施中的自我报告、生态关联以及一项癌症风险的横断面队列研究,但都没有将脏电作为致病因素。目前,关于脏电作为一种影响人类健康的暴露因素的证据,还无法经受住科学审查。
